Guilty Crush
Black cherry and wild strawberry open Guilty Crush with a brightness that champagne gives a sparkling quality, the fruit reading as fresh and slightly tart before the rose and jasmine heart takes over. The lipstick accord in the heart is the detail that grounds the floral: slightly waxy, slightly powdery, it gives the composition a retro femininity that the fruit opening does not predict. Benzoin and creamy musk in the base soften the cedarwood into a warm, skin-close finish that holds the cherry sweetness at a distance.
